Compare scotia itrade vs ETX Capital Commission And Fees
scotia itrade and ETX Capital are online broker platforms, and many online brokerages charge lower prices than traditional brokerages tend to bill. The reason for this is that the businesses of online trading platforms are scaled better. That is, an online broker isn't necessarily affected by the amount of clients they have.
However, this does not necessarily mean that online brokers don't charge any fees. They charge fees of varying rates for a variety of services to earn money. There are primarily 3 types of penalties for this purpose.
The first sort of charges to keep an eye out for are trading charges. When you make an actual trade, like purchasing a stock or an ETF, you are billed trading fees. In these instances, you're spending a spread, financing speed, or even a commission. The sorts of trading fees and the rates vary from broker to broker.
Commissions could be fixed or dependent on the traded volume. On the other hand, a spread refers to the gap between the buying and selling price. Funding or overnight rates are those that are charged when you hold a leveraged position for more than a day.
Aside from trading fees, online brokers also bill non-trading fees. These are dependent on the actions you undertake in your accounts. They are billed for surgeries like depositing money, not investing for long periods, or withdrawals.
